description | Two variants of the two-component Lantibiotic Lichenicidin, produced by the strains B. Licheniformis VK21 and I89 (Lchα/ Lchβ and Bliα/ Bliβ peptides, respectively) have been investigated by means of 2 μs-long all-atom molecular dynamics simulations combined with Markov State Models. This rigorous statistical analysis enabled to evaluate the dynamic and kinetic properties of the aforementioned systems which are not accessible via experimental techniques. The structural flexibility characteristic of these small peptides is understood by a delicate equilibrium between random coil, α-helices and β-sheet structures. The undergoing secondary structure transitions from an α-helix to a β-sheet observed for Lchα and Lchβ peptides, were not present in the Bliα component and provide new insights to understand their mechanism of action. |
